Proteus ISIS的元件制作和层次原理图设计_1

上传人:101****457 文档编号:51436138 上传时间:2018-08-14 格式:PPT 页数:30 大小:1.21MB
返回 下载 相关 举报
Proteus ISIS的元件制作和层次原理图设计_1_第1页
第1页 / 共30页
Proteus ISIS的元件制作和层次原理图设计_1_第2页
第2页 / 共30页
Proteus ISIS的元件制作和层次原理图设计_1_第3页
第3页 / 共30页
Proteus ISIS的元件制作和层次原理图设计_1_第4页
第4页 / 共30页
Proteus ISIS的元件制作和层次原理图设计_1_第5页
第5页 / 共30页
点击查看更多>>
资源描述

《Proteus ISIS的元件制作和层次原理图设计_1》由会员分享,可在线阅读,更多相关《Proteus ISIS的元件制作和层次原理图设计_1(30页珍藏版)》请在金锄头文库上搜索。

1、第8章 Proteus ISIS的元件制作和层 次原理图设计v8.1 原理图元件 制作v8.2 元件的编辑v8.3 利用其他人 制作的元件v8.4 层次原理图 设计 8.5 模块元器件的设 计 8.6 网络表文件的生 成 8.6.1 网络的相关概 念 8.6.2 网络表的生成 8.7 电气规则检查 8.8 元件报表 v和大多数其他电子设计软件一样, Proteus 提供了元件制作和层次电路图 设计功能,使读者能够满足一些特殊设 计的需要,并能够在电路较为复杂时, 实现由上而下或由下而上的层次原理图 设计,以使图纸清晰,可读性强。8.1 原理图元件制作v在绘制原理图的过程中,如果遇到原理图元 件

2、库中找不到的元器件,或是没有适合使用 的元器件时,需要自行制作原理图元件。v绘制原理图元件的基本步骤如下:v(1) 打开Proteus 7 ISIS编辑环境,新建一个 “New Design”,系统将清除所有原有的设计 数据,出现一张空的设计图纸。v(2) 用二维工具“2D GRAPHICS”中的绘制 “Device Body”,如图8-1所示。图8-1 绘制的Device Bodyv(3) 用中的绘制引脚(图8-2为引脚列表),其中 DEFAULT为普通引脚,INVERT为低电平有 效引脚,POSCLK为上升沿有效的时钟输入 引脚,NEGCLK为下降沿有效的时钟输入引 脚,SHORT为较短引

3、脚(见图8-3中的引脚5) ,BUS为总线。图8-3中画出了各类引脚。v另外,添加引脚状态下,光标为一个笔头, 当光标移到引脚上方时,光标变成一只小手 ,可以按下鼠标左键对引脚进行移动,或单 击鼠标右键打开其快捷菜单,如图8-4所示, 对引脚进行一些修改操作,如拖拉、编辑属 性、删除、旋转、镜像等。图8-2 引脚名称列表图8-3 各类引脚的形状图8-4 选中引脚后用右键打开的下拉菜单v图8-5 制作元件74LS373v(4) 根据需要修改引脚属性。例如,以 74LS373为例,画出元件及引脚,如图8-5所 示。各引脚说明如下:v引脚1为 GND,PIN10;v引脚2为 D07;v引脚3为 OE

4、,PIN1;v引脚4为 LE,PIN11;v引脚5为 VCC,PIN20;v引脚6为 Q07。图8-5 制作元件74LS373v先右击、后左击引脚1,在出现的对话框中输 入如图8-6所示的数据;对引脚5的操作也是 类似的。GND和VCC 需要隐藏,故“Draw body”不选。图8-6 引脚1属性对话框 最终得到如图8-12所示的元件。 (5) 添加中心点。选择中的绘制中心点,选择 “ORIGIN”,中心点的位置可任 意放,如图8-13所示。图8-13 添加中心点图8-12 制作出的元件74LS373 (6) 封状入库。先用右键选择整个元件,如图8-14所示。然后,选择菜单【Library】

5、【Make Device】,出现如图8-15所示对话框,并按照图中内容输入相应部分。图8-14 用右键选择整个元件 图8-15 Make Device对话框单击图8-15中的“Next”选项,出现选择PCB封装的对话框,如图8-16所示。 直接单击图8-16中的“Next”选项,出现设置元件参数的对话框,如图8-17所示。此处需要添加两个属性ITFMOD=TTLLS和MODFILE=74XX373.MDF, 因此单击“New”,出现如图8-18所示选择框,选择“ITFMOD”, 并按照图8-19所示将其缺省值设为TTLLS。图8-16 选择PCB封装对话框 图8-17 设置元件参数的对话框图8

6、-18 参数选择框 图8-19 ITFMOD参数设置对话框 再单击图 8-19中的选项“New”,选择“MODFILE”参数,并按照图8- 20将其缺省值设为 “74XX373.MDF”。 接着单击“Next”,出现如图8-21所示对话框,可以不加以设置。图8-20 ITFMOD参数设置 图8-21 Device Data Sheet & Help File对话 框 继续单击 “Next”,选择元件存放位置,默认是放在“USERDVC”中的 左边是选择类别 , 最好自己新建一个,如“MYLIB”,如图8-22所示。v图8-22 选择元件存放位置对话框v这样,一个元件就制作好了,可以选择菜单【L

7、ibrary】【Make Manager】打开库管理器来管理自己的元件,如图8-23所示。v图8-23 元件库管理器8.2 元件的编辑v在用Proteus设计原理图的过程中,当需要的 元件在库中不能直接找到时,除了可以利用 上一节的内容自己制作原理图元件外,也可 以利用现有元件,在现有元件的基础上进行 修改,使其符合我们的需要。v这一节仍旧以74LS373为例,利用库中自带 的元件,如图8-24所示,将其修改成如图8- 25所示的“.bus”接口的元件。v图8-24 库中自带的74LS373 图8-25 修改成.bus的74LS373v(1) 在Proteus 7 ISIS原理图编辑环境下,添

8、加元件 74LS373,如图8-24所示。v(2) 选中74LS373,再单击工具栏中的,出现如图8-26 所示画面,于是此元件处于可修改状态下。v(3) 对元件的各部分进行修改。先把 Q0至Q7 、D0至 D7的管脚删掉,添加 上BUS形式的引脚,具体方法见上节相关介 绍。v再选中芯片的外形,修改其大小,然后将其 他引脚进行相应的移动后,效果如图8-27所 示。图8-26 元件处于可修改状态下 图8-27 元件修改后效果v(4) 重新“Make Device”。拖选整个元件,选 择菜单【Library】【Make Device】,出 现如图8-28所示对话框。v在图8-28所示对话框中将“7

9、4LS373”改为 “74LS373.bus”,其他不变,然后单击“Next” 选项,出现如图8-29所示选择封装对话框。图8-28 Make Device对话框 图8-29 选择封装对话框图8-30 MODFILE属性修 改对话框图8-31 选择对应Data Sheet的对 话框v图8-31所示对话框为选择对应Data Sheet的 对话框,可以不用修改。接着仍旧单击“Next” ,出现如图8-32所示对话框。这个最好进行 修改,第一个“Device Category”参数可改为 “74LS BUS”。具体方法是先单击“New”,然 后输入“74LS BUS”即可。第二个参数不变。 修改后如

10、图8-33所示。图8-32 修改元件所属类别对话框 图8-33 元件所属类别改为“74LS BUS”到此,一个元件就修改好了,可以选择菜单【Library】【Make Manager】 开元件库管理器来管理自己的元件,如图8-34所示。图8-34 元件库管理器也可以装载图8-35 拾取元件窗口自己修改的元件,如图8-35所示。图8-35 拾取元件窗口8.3 利用其他人制作的元件v有时我们会从网上或别人那里得到一些仿真模型, 提供者一般会给出三样东西:模型文件(一般为“.dll” 文件)、例子和库文件。我们需要做的工作是先把 “.dll”文件拷贝到Proteus安装目录下的MODELS文 件夹里

11、,这样附带的例子就可运行了。如果还附带 有库文件的话,就可以把“.lib”文件拷贝到Proteus安 装目录下的LIBRARY文件夹里,以丰富自己的库。 这时,可以从Proteus的库管理器中看到该库文件。 如果没有附带库文件,就需要自行把仿真文件中的 一些元件添加到自己的库里面,这样就可以在今后 的设计中利用其他人制作的一些元件了,添加的具 体方法如下。v(1) 首先把“.dll”文件拷贝到Proteus安装目录下的 MODELS文件夹里。v(2) 运行“.DSN”。这里随便运行一个例子PIC12ADC.DSN ,如图8-36所示。图8-36 例子PIC12ADC.DSN(3) 运行【Library】【Compile to library】菜单项 ,出现如图8-37所示 对话 框,单击 “OK”按钮, 这样 原理图中所有元件将被添加到库USERDVC.LIB中。图8-37 将元件添加入库的对话 框(4) 我们可以到库管理器中把不需要的元件删除。运行菜单【Library】【Library Manager】项,出现如图8-38所示的库管理器对话框。图8-38 元件库管理器

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 电子/通信 > 综合/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号